    Nice haul Gutsman!! Tets approves most highly!

    Sonic 3d on the Saturn has the MOST AWESOME chaos emerald levels ever created. Even beating the ones we have today!

    Sonic Jam is a great addition mainly coz of the 'Sonic World' add-on, which is beautiful.

    Sonic R is um, nice. Ha ha! Nah, kiddding. An interesting idea and manages to whip out some nice splitscreen action. I still play it every now and then, Just make sure you watch the replays when you've finsished and after a while, the characters will get out of sync with the game and start doing stuff that you never did at the same time. Like taking a left turn when there is no left turn to take.
